The Mcgarrahan Claim
Senator Garland, of Arlsansas, hasprepared a bilĂ b.y whieh it is hoped the famous McGarrahan caso will be finally dismissed from Congress, where, without positive action, it seemg dentined to live forever. Senator Garl&nd proposes to send the case to the Court of Claims, with tlie rigiit to appeal to the Supreme Court. His bill is in the interest of the ITnited States, and pro vides that the Court of Claims shall also take intoconsideration tho rights of the (Tovernroijit in the case, since it is held by some excellent lawyers that ueither McGarrahan nor the New Idria Company have valid claims to the land in controversy.
